β What Not to Pack for a Cruise β
The best cruise wardrobes are never overpacked. Heavy fabrics, uncomfortable heels, and overly complicated outfits often end up taking space without actually being worn. Instead, focus on pieces that feel light, breathable, versatile, and easy to style throughout the trip.
β Cruise Packing Essentials β¨
A thoughtfully packed suitcase makes cruise styling feel effortless from the very beginning. Breezy linen sets, flowy dresses, comfortable sandals, oversized sunglasses, and one elegant evening outfit create the perfect balance between practicality and polished vacation style.
β Day vs Night Cruise Style βοΈπ
Cruise fashion naturally shifts throughout the day. Daytime looks should feel relaxed, airy, and comfortable for ocean views, excursions, and poolside moments, while evening outfits can become more refined with elevated silhouettes, sleek accessories, and elegant textures.
β Best Fabrics for a Cruise
Lightweight fabrics make all the difference during a cruise vacation. Linen, cotton, gauze, chiffon, and soft satin blends help outfits stay breathable, comfortable, and effortlessly polished even in warm coastal weather.
β Cruise Outfit Mistakes to Avoid π«
One of the biggest cruise style mistakes is overcomplicating your wardrobe. Stiff fabrics, painful shoes, and too many βbackupβ outfits often create more stress than style. Cruise dressing works best when everything feels easy, wearable, and naturally elegant.
